Output 77add084ccf338bbeb029e5e394bc2f645d282ac797a607d42e80dfe30d33d8a:1

value
59650009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c3ebbb6c79bad0ff8aa6a8b12edf104d7495a6 OP_EQUAL
address
3CcH3BwNkFyrvWcPj3jVCohWgBM7wx8puR
transaction
77add084ccf338bbeb029e5e394bc2f645d282ac797a607d42e80dfe30d33d8a
spent
true